20. some diamond-marketing countries are pushing the issue ...
For example, Canadian diamonds are laser-etched to ID them, and are being sold as "clean" because their origins can be tracked.

There is something called the "Kimberly Process" which is supposed to screen out "conflict diamonds" but its credibility is being questioned.
